Understanding the Foundations of Permaculture Principles

At its heart, permaculture is built on a set of ethical and design principles that prioritize sustainability, care for the earth, and care for people. These foundational concepts encourage us to work in tandem with natural systems rather than against them. By observing the patterns and processes present in nature, we can design systems that are more efficient and productive while minimizing waste. The three core ethics of permaculture—Earth Care, People Care, and Fair Share—serve as guiding lights for practitioners, ensuring that our actions benefit both the environment and humanity.

The principles of permaculture are not rigid rules but rather flexible guidelines that can be adapted to various conditions and contexts. They encompass a range of ideas, from using renewable resources and energy to integrating crops and livestock in mutually beneficial ways. By understanding these foundational principles, we set the stage for creating spaces that thrive on biodiversity and natural relationships, paving the way for a sustainable future.

Embracing Diversity: Nature’s Secret to Resilience

One of the key tenets of permaculture is the embrace of biodiversity. In natural ecosystems, diversity acts as a buffer against pests, diseases, and climate extremes, allowing systems to thrive even under challenging conditions. In a permaculture context, integrating a variety of plants, animals, and microorganisms fosters a more resilient environment. This diversity not only enhances productivity but also helps maintain soil health and minimizes the risk of total crop failures.

By planting polycultures instead of monocultures, we can mimic the complexity of natural ecosystems. Companion planting, where certain plants are grown together to enhance growth or deter pests, is a practical example of leveraging plant diversity. This approach can lead to healthier harvests while promoting a vibrant ecosystem that supports beneficial insects and wildlife. Embracing diversity in our gardens and farms is a direct reflection of nature’s wisdom, showcasing the intricate interdependencies that exist within healthy ecosystems.

Designing with Nature: Harmonious Ecosystem Strategies

Effective permaculture design requires a deep understanding of the local environment, including its climate, soil, water sources, and native vegetation. By observing and analyzing these elements, we can create systems that work harmoniously with nature. For instance, contour planting and swales can help manage water runoff and conserve moisture, while layering different plant heights can maximize sunlight exposure. Such approaches not only enhance productivity but also reduce the need for artificial inputs, like fertilizers or pesticides.

Moreover, permaculture encourages the use of zones, a design strategy that organizes the landscape based on frequency of use and interaction. By placing highly used elements, such as vegetable gardens or herb beds, closer to the home, we minimize effort and maximize accessibility. This thoughtful arrangement mirrors natural systems where resources are optimally utilized. Designing with nature produces landscapes that are not only aesthetically pleasing but also functional and sustainable.

Practical Steps to Implement Ecological Principles Today!

Implementing permaculture principles in your own life doesn’t have to be overwhelming. Start small by creating a raised garden bed filled with a variety of vegetables, herbs, and flowers. Emphasize companion planting to witness firsthand the benefits of plant diversity. If you have space, consider adding a rainwater collection system to nurture your plants while conserving precious resources. Each small action contributes to a larger goal of sustainability and self-sufficiency.

Additionally, educate yourself about local native species and incorporate them into your landscaping. Native plants are often better adapted to local conditions and provide essential habitats for wildlife. Joining local permaculture groups or attending workshops can also be immensely beneficial, offering support and knowledge from like-minded individuals eager to foster ecological harmony. By taking these practical steps, you contribute to a healthier planet while enjoying the bounties of nature right in your own backyard.
